Match Highlights – Swansea City 1 Rotherham United 0

Swansea City clinched another home victory as Andy Rinomhota’s own goal secured all three points against Rotherham United at the Swansea.com Stadium.

The decisive moment arrived in the 74th minute when the Millers midfielder inadvertently headed Liam Walsh’s corner into his own net at the near post, beating his own goalkeeper Viktor Johansson.

Despite Swansea’s dominance in possession, particularly frustrating was Johansson’s impressive performance denying efforts from Liam Cullen, Jamie Paterson, and Ronald.

The win marked the fourth victory in five home games for head coach Luke Williams’ side, who remained unchanged from their win against Stoke City on Wednesday evening.

Following the match, Williams said that his side “could have made it a bit easier for ourselves“, but overall was pleased with the application of his side.

Next up for the Swans is a trip to the The John Smith’s Stadium in west Yorkshire to take on fellow relegation battlers Huddersfield Town.
